Output 31ef1c820ec45eee85d92d3b5bdb891fc67cd8b7651fb4ec77936304a9110644:27

value
16658
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cb998ec0003ca3b1d06a548f369dc22127583122a03c04e8ba79ef0a9547e2a3
address
bc1pewvcasqq8j3mr5r22j8nd8wzyyn4svfz5q7qf69608hs4928u23sdyttgj
transaction
31ef1c820ec45eee85d92d3b5bdb891fc67cd8b7651fb4ec77936304a9110644
spent
true